DESCRIPTION:The exhibition brings together rare archival materials from the
  historic Northwest Boundary Survey (1858–62) with new commissions from 
 Indigenous contemporary artists\, in order to explore the countless impact
 s of the 49th parallel on First Nations communities. In conversation with 
 the international boundary at Abbotsford’s southern edge\, this exhibiti
 on considers the border from more than two sides\, recognizing the persist
 ing impacts of colonialism and celebrating the diversity of ways in which 
 Indigenous contemporary artists explore traditional knowledge systems\, sh
 are histories\, and offer empowering visions of the past\, present and fut
 ure.
